Improvement of classification performance evaluation criteria using hybrid clustering methods

Abstract (EN)

Today, with the development of technology, the amount of data produced is increasing rapidly. In order to obtain meaningful information from the produced data, the data must be processed. Making complex data meaningful shortens the process of obtaining information and making decisions. For this reason, researchers are looking for ways to obtain meaningful information. Data mining methods, which include techniques such as classification and clustering, also include processing the data and transforming it into information by making the necessary operations to give meaning to the data. The aim of the study carried out within the scope of the thesis is to compare the performances of classification algorithms directly applied to the datasets frequently used in the literature and the performances of the proposed methods and classification algorithms, and also to determine the method with the best performance. The medium and large data sets determined in the study were first preprocessed, and then only the preprocessed data were compared with the performance evaluation criteria obtained by applying the methods in three stages: the K-means clustering method, the proposed hybrid clustering method and the classification processes. At the end of each stage, improvement rates were increased by parameter optimization. It has been observed that the hybrid method proposed in the thesis provides improvement in a significant part of the data sets.
